तेषामेकतमं दानं तीर्थेतीर्थे पृथक्पृथक् । प्रदेयान्येकवारं वा सरस्वत्यब्धि संगमे
teṣāmekatamaṃ dānaṃ tīrthetīrthe pṛthakpṛthak | pradeyānyekavāraṃ vā sarasvatyabdhi saṃgame
Из них можно приносить по одному дару отдельно в каждом тиртхе; либо же совершить подношение разом в месте слияния, где Сарасвати встречается с океаном.
